Output eb6081f3511f1f20688802ec4625e0b1a3ac17a796a3a455e1b036aa18fca862:1

value
1021415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4b94aa6730c1e1b965351484cf3290bd45f7125 OP_EQUAL
address
3M5o9Vqdto345HfUNYBpRuJUm3dq5PWnD3
transaction
eb6081f3511f1f20688802ec4625e0b1a3ac17a796a3a455e1b036aa18fca862
spent
true